1. Load files
Click Add button on the toolbar, or click Add File(s)... option from the drop-down list, then choose PDF files you want to convert.
It allows you to select all files in a particular directory/folder by using the Add Folder button!
2. Select Output image format
Choose output image format and set technical parameters for output.
3. Choose destination
Click Browse... button in the settings panel, then choose the destination folder for saving output files.
4. Start Converting
After the above settings, check the files that needed to convert in the file list, and click Convert button on the toolbar to start converting.
You can click Stop button to stop the conversion anytime during conversion.
Output Format: Select output image format.
Color Depth: Select color format for output images: RGB, Gray and Black/White.
Compression: Set compression method for tiff files.
Resize Image: Set output images size.
Resolution: Set resolution in generated image files.
Rotate angle: Set rotate angle in generated image files.
PDF Convert Range: Set source PDF page range to be converted to images.
For example: 2,5-15,20- Extract page 2,page 5 through 15, page 20 through end.
Output directory: Specify output directory.
Create directories for each PDF: Create directories include image(s) for each PDF
Multipage: Create single multi-page tiff file from one PDF
